Well, the latest update:

I took a folded sheet of paper and an it between the button and the housing. The button popped back up and so far so good.

Not sure what happened there. Maybe some dirt or expansion?

Will see if it happens again but a folded sheet of paper and a quick floss between the button and all is well.
 
I was also able to fix my stuck button by prying it up. I used a small flat blade plastic tool made for removing interior trim. But the first time I pressed the button it got stuck down again. I had to repeat the prying up, pressing down procedure multiple times before it worked correctly. Hopefully it will continue to work now.
